Page 6 - FRONT PANEL CONTROLS; Control the overall sound level from the amplifier.; (Always switch off and disconnect power cord when not in use)

1 2 3 4 6 7 8 9 10 12 The Mic input is designed for low impedance microphones, it is a balanced XLR socket so will work equally well with microphones that are balanced or unbalanced.
